Amitabh Bachchan Posts Intriguing Note as Dharmendra Recovers at Home

Bollywood legend Amitabh Bachchan took to his blog on Thursday to share an intriguing message: "Reconcile...and reconcile with what.... when the reconciliation breeds none... Each day a moment of adversity... and the strength needed to cope and survive."

This message followed a viral video of Bachchan cruising in his BMW through Juhu, raising questions among fans about a possible visit to his longtime friend Dharmendra, who had just been discharged from the hospital.

On Wednesday evening, Amitabh was seen maneuvering his car past a throng of paparazzi in Juhu, Mumbai, momentarily stopping as media and fans tried to catch a glimpse of the iconic star.

Amitabh and Dharmendra have featured together in numerous classic films, such as Sholay, Chupke Chupke, and Ram Balram.

Continued Recovery for Dharmendra at Home

Dharmendra left Breach Candy Hospital on Wednesday afternoon after being admitted since October 31. Dr. Pratit Samdani, who managed his care, confirmed that the beloved actor would now recover at home.

The actor’s family issued a statement, requesting, "Mr Dharmendra has been discharged from the hospital and will continue his recovery at home. We kindly urge the media and public to avoid further speculation and respect his family’s privacy during this time. We appreciate everyone’s love, prayers, and good wishes for his recovery, health, and longevity. Please honor his privacy as he appreciates your concern."

Celebrated for movies like Sholay, Dharam Veer, Chupke Chupke, Mera Gaon Mera Desh, and Dream Girl, Dharmendra was most recently featured in Teri Baaton Mein Aisa Uljha Jiya, alongside Shahid Kapoor and Kriti Sanon.

He is expected to appear next in Ikkis, which stars Amitabh Bachchan’s grandson Agastya Nanda, set for release on December 25.
